Byram To Be Traded By The Avalanche?
The Avalanche may be willing to part ways with former 4th overall pick Bowen Byram at this years deadline, in order to make their team better this year.
The 22-year-old defenseman was looking to be another amazing defenseman for the Avs to have but having a down year with just 13 points in 45 games with a plus/minus rating of -7.
The Avs May look to grow older after the deadline in order to become more established and stronger as they look to return to the Stanley Cup finals.
With him only being 22 years of age the Avs may be making a big mistake if they go through with trading Byram and any team that acquires him may have a future number one defenseman on their hands.
